JK

 Core ideas in 3 points:

  1. Truth has no path or method.
    Following any belief, authority, technique, or “spiritual recipe” creates division and conditioning. Real understanding comes only through direct self-observation—seeing your thoughts, reactions, and relationships without analysis, choice, or guidance.
  2. Freedom is choiceless awareness in the present.
    Thought is based on past experience (time), which conditions perception. When you observe without motive, the division between observer and observed dissolves, and insight arises instantly—bringing radical inner change.
  3. Total negation reveals love and intelligence.
    By seeing and ending psychological constructs—beliefs, images, desires, and fears—the mind becomes free of conditioning. In that freedom, compassion, clarity, and “pathless” truth emerge naturally, without any method or authority.
